Three colonies, one with a short peduncle and two others sessile, the largest
|
||
<quantity id="7F04FDECFFB0FFB1752EC9EBFBDA6EFA" box="[1052,1124,1423,1447]" metricMagnitude="-2" metricUnit="m" metricValue="1.5" pageId="32" pageNumber="33" unit="mm" value="15.0">15mm</quantity>
|
||
in diameter, have kept their orange colour in formalin. The consistency of the tunic is spongy, the pigment is limited to the upper part of the colonies. The zooids form circular systems. They are small and contracted, colourless. The atrial languet is large and wide. The 4 rows of stigmata lack parastigmatic vessels. The gut loop is wide with a short stomach asymmetrical and longitudinally folded. A well marked annular widening takes place between the stomach and the intestine. The gonads hang below the abdomen (
|
||
<figureCitation id="20C74C8CFFB0FFB17361CA27FD166D06" box="[595,680,1603,1627]" captionStart="FIGURE 27. A" captionStartId="33.[151,250,1391,1414]" captionTargetBox="[151,1413,202,1353]" captionTargetId="figure@33.[151,1436,193,1370]" captionTargetPageId="33" captionText="FIGURE 27. A, Distaplia skoogi zooid and detail of another zooid. B, Distaplia stylifera, abdomen of a zooid. Scale bars A = 1 mm. B = 0.5 mm." httpUri="https://zenodo.org/record/246209/files/figure.png" pageId="32" pageNumber="33">Fig. 27</figureCitation>
|
||
B). The testis has 5 to 6 vesicles in a rosette; the sperm duct (
|
||
<figureCitation id="20C74C8CFFB0FFB1745CCA27FF0A6D22" captionStart="FIGURE 27. A" captionStartId="33.[151,250,1391,1414]" captionTargetBox="[151,1413,202,1353]" captionTargetId="figure@33.[151,1436,193,1370]" captionTargetPageId="33" captionText="FIGURE 27. A, Distaplia skoogi zooid and detail of another zooid. B, Distaplia stylifera, abdomen of a zooid. Scale bars A = 1 mm. B = 0.5 mm." httpUri="https://zenodo.org/record/246209/files/figure.png" pageId="32" pageNumber="33">Fig. 27</figureCitation>
|
||
B) begins with a deep loop directed posteriorly to encircle the single oocyte before running upwards to the gut loop. No larvae are present in these small colonies.
